NOTE: The colored images of Batman and Bane appear to be digitally altered, however this is likely a fairly good representation of what the final figures will look like. You can also see the unedited unpainted prototypes that are on display at the event below as well.


Yesterday we showed you some of these new MAFEX figures coming from Medicom which were on display at an overseas exhibition that is taking place this weekend, and now thanks to Isaac Wong we have even better looks at those figures.

Besides the DC Knightfall Bane And regular Batman figures shown include a DC Dark Knight Returns Armored Batman Vs Superman, The Boys Starlight, The Deep, A-Train, Queen Maeve, and Solider Boy teaser.

Then we have a few Terminator and Robocop 2 figures along with a Space Jam and some Star Wars and Marvel figures.

Shown below are the official images and details for the new RoboCop 2 MAFEX No.196 RoboCop (Murphy Head Ver.) and Space Jam: A New Legacy MAFEX No.197 LeBron James figures from Medicom which you can pre-order now from our sponsor BigBadToyStore.com.RoboCop 2 MAFEX No.196 RoboCop (Murphy Head Ver.)Medicom continues their MAFEX RoboCop figures with the RoboCop figure from RoboCop 2! He's about 6 1/4" tall, and fully poseable for maximum action; he comes with several accessories, including his Auto 9 weapon and replacement thigh parts to serve as a holster for it. Also included are interchangeable hands, and a poseable figure stand.

Space Jam: A New Legacy MAFEX No.197 LeBron JamesThe Toon Squad is back and better than ever with LeBron leading the way!This Space Jam: A New Legacy MAFEX LeBron James action figure is loaded with detail and premium articulation for maximum posability! He includes 3 head sculpts and an articulated figure stand for a wide variety of dislplay options.
